The nearest railway station is Antrim railway station, 10km (6.2mi) from the airport in Antrim, and serviced by a bus (the 109A Ulsterbus service) to and from Antrim bus/railway station from there connections to Derry and Belfast by train can be made. Belfast International Airport (IATA: BFS, ICAO: EGAA) is an airport 11.5NM (21.3km; 13.2mi)[2] northwest of Belfast in Northern Ireland, is the main airport for the city of Belfast. The Airport Express 300 is a daily express service between the airport and Belfast Europa Bus Centre (next to Europa Hotel) in downtown Belfast.
